VASSE FELIX Margaret River, Western Australia Ancient soils and cooling sea breezes from the Southern and Indian Oceans provide the Margaret River wine region with ideal viticultural conditions to craft wines of exceptional concentration and intensity whilst retaining elegance and finesse. Planted by Dr Tom Cullity in 1967, Vasse Felix was the first vineyard and winery to be established in the Margaret River region and is owned and operated by the Holmes a Court family. Situated in the sub-region of Willyabrup, visitors to Vasse Felix are welcomed by a unique underground cellar, a spectacular restaurant overlooking the original 1967 plantings and an exquisite art gallery, making Vasse Felix one of the great drawcards of the Margaret River Wine Region. The name �Vasse Felix� was inspired by an early event in the district. Thomas Vasse was a French seaman who disappeared after his longboat overturned near the site of Busselton whilst exploring the treacherous South West Coastline of Western Australia. (An expedition of Captain Hamelin�s Naturaliste and Captain Baudin�s Geographe) Felix was Hamelin�s middle name, and ironically, is the Latin word for lucky. The Vasse Felix logo is a Peregrine Falcon. When Dr Tom Cullity�s first vines began to bear fruit, native birds or �silvereyes� as they are commonly known, had a keen appetite for the sweet berries, so Dr Cullity trained a falcon to deter the pests. Although much time and effort went into this exercise, upon the falcon�s first free flight it soared into the sky and was never seen again. The Vasse Felix logo endures to this day. The Vasse Felix wines are crafted by Chief Winemaker Virginia Willcock, whose understanding and excitement for the region complement the Vasse Felix belief that wines should be unique, distinctive and expressive of their surroundings. The portfolio of Vasse Felix wines represents a definitive expression of variety and sense of place. |
